Mobile marketing is a multi-channel, digital marketing strategy aimed at reaching a target audience on their smartphones, tablets, and/or other mobile devices, via websites, email, SMS, social media, and apps. In 2016, the inevitable happened, and mobile usage overtook desktop as the primary device used to access websites.
